Energetic Singapore comes alive during the festive Lunar New Year. The streets come with merrily sounds, as families assemble to celebrate the year. A captivating tradition is the spectacular lion dance, a ancient Chinese performance that brings good fortune to the festival.

Skilled dancers in intricate lion costumes prance, their every move synced to thunderous drums and cymbals. The lions roam through the neighborhoods, accepting redpackets stuffed with money from onlookers, symbolizing wealth.

The lion dance is a meaningful spectacle that represents the spirit of Lunar New Year.
